Wisconsin's John Benton qualified for the 2011 Courtesy Freight Northern Ontario Superspiel playoffs, dropping their quarterfinals match 7-2 against Minnesota's Tyler George. of the 2011 Courtesy Freight Northern Ontario Superspiel in Thunder Bay, Ontario, Canada;
 
Wisconsin's John Benton finished 3-2 in the 32-team qualifying round. . In their opening game, Wisconsin's John Benton defeated Northern Ontario's Eric Harnden 6-5, then won 3-2 against Wisconsin's Craig Brown. Wisconsin's John Benton went on to lose 5-4 against Northern Ontario's Trevor Bonot. Wisconsin's John Benton lost 7-2 to Ontario's Joe Scharf where Wisconsin's John Benton responded with a 5-4 win over Bryan Burgess (Thunder Bay, NONT) in their final qualifying round match.
 
Wisconsin's John Benton earned 1.275 world rankings points for their Top 5 finish in the Courtesy Freight Northern Ontario Superspiel, moving up 13 spots the World Ranking Standings into 166th place overall with 5.668 total points. Wisconsin's John Benton ranks 123rd overall on the Year-to-Date rankings with 3.055 points earned so far this season.
